Ottawa vs Choctaw In Labor Force | Age 30-34 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 49,951,540 people shows a weak positive correlation between the proportion of Ottawa and labor force participation rate among population between the ages 30 and 34 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.216 and weighted average of 82.4%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 269,615,470 people shows a poor positive correlation between the proportion of Choctaw and labor force participation rate among population between the ages 30 and 34 in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.136 and weighted average of 81.4%, a difference of 1.2%.
